1. Protective side shields

Based on a classic alpine design, the Heron Glacier features leather side shields and a detachable centerpiece to block out sunlight and protect against glare. This reduces eye strain and protects against strong sunlight, allowing for unrivaled all-day comfort.

2. Ultra-lightweight TR90® frame

The frame is made from Swiss-invented TR90® polyamide. This is the material of choice for sports sunglasses where performance is key due to its lightweight durability. VALLON’s choice of material means the Heron Glacier are comfortable to wear, even during long, difficult days out on the mountains. 

3. Adjustable stay-on temples

Stay-on temples that fit snugly around your ears are a crucial feature during serious mountaineering when you cannot risk losing your sunglasses. A common issue with stay-on temples is that they can cause pain if they press against the ears for long periods of time. However, the material of the Heron Glacier is fully adjustable and can be shaped in any shape or form, allowing both a more secure fit around your ears and preventing any pressure on the ears.

4. Shatterproof anti-fog lenses

The Heron Glacier lenses are made from polycarbonate, known for being incredibly impact resistant. This is important from a safety perspective, and anecdotally has been a real eye-saver on occasions. Additionally, the lens is treated with anti-fog coating to ensure fog-free vision, while the brown tint is the ideal color choice for increased contrasts and depth perception during both summer and winter activities.

5. 100% UVA+UVB Protection

The Heron Glacier feature lenses that are UV400 rated, guaranteeing 100% protection against harmful UVA+UVB rays. Category 4 lenses have a 6% VLT which, combined with the leather side shields, means your eyes are fully protected even in extremely bright conditions commonly found in high alpine environments.
